seek further clarification
Grammar usage guide and real-world examplesUSAGE SUMMARY
"seek further clarification" is a correct and usable phrase in written English.
You can use it whenever you want to request additional information about something. For example, "I'm not sure I understand the instructions. Can I please seek further clarification?".

Expert writing Tips
Best practice
When using "seek further clarification", be specific about what aspects require more explanation to ensure a focused and helpful response.
Common error
Avoid using "seek further clarification" in casual conversations. Opt for simpler phrases like "can you explain that again?" for a more natural tone.

More alternative expressions(6)
Phrases that express similar concepts, ordered by semantic similarity:
ask for additional information
Similar to "seek further clarification", but emphasizes the act of asking directly.
request more details
Focuses on obtaining specific details, rather than a general clearing up of understanding.
inquire for more information
More formal and polite way of asking for additional details.
obtain further details
Focuses on the act of obtaining specific details.
require additional details
Suggests that the extra details are needed or necessary.
get more information
A more casual way to express the need for additional details.
elicit more information
Emphasizes drawing out information from a source that might not be readily volunteered.
pursue further inquiry
Implies a deeper investigation or questioning.
demand more clarity
More assertive, suggesting a lack of clarity is unacceptable.
find out more
General way to express discovering more about the subject
FAQs
How do I use "seek further clarification" in a sentence?
You can use "seek further clarification" to express the need for a better understanding of a complex subject. For example, "The board decided to "seek further clarification" from the bidders before making a final decision."
What are some alternatives to "seek further clarification"?
You can use alternatives like "ask for additional information", "request more details", or "inquire for more information" depending on the formality and context.
When is it appropriate to use "seek further clarification"?
It is most appropriate in formal or professional settings where you need to convey a polite but assertive request for more detailed information. It is suitable in business, academic, or legal contexts.
What's the difference between "seek further clarification" and "ask for clarification"?
"Seek further clarification" is slightly more formal and implies a proactive effort to understand something complex. "Ask for clarification" is a more direct and general request for something to be made clearer.
